Calor are looking to recruit an engaging, customer focused Class 2 ADR Driver for our Edmonton site.
Every delivery you make has an impact, to our customers who are often off-grid and really rely on us delivering to them time and time again. As a driver, you'll be the hero of the road, ensuring that you arrive safely and on time, making a difference in the communities we serve.
- Must hold a current (CAT C) licence.
- A current ADR Vocational Training Certificate.
- Minimum ADR requirement is Class 2 in Tanks/Packaged Goods.
- You should be fully conversant with tachographs and driver hour's legislation, in addition to the details contained within Calor's LGV driver's manual.
- Customer focused, you should have a flexible approach to your hours of work and be prepared to work weekends and public holidays as required to meet the needs of the business.
